Eileen Falvey is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ics and Pharmacology. According to data from OpenAlex, Eileen Falvey has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 904 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Genetics and 2 papers in Pharmacology. Recurrent topics in Eileen Falvey’s work include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(3 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ers) and RNA Interference and Gene Delivery (3 papers). Eileen Falvey is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(3 papers), RNA Research and Splicing (3 papers) and RNA Interference and Gene Delivery (3 papers). Eileen Falvey collaborates with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Greece. Eileen Falvey's co-authors include Ueli Schibler, Mario Chojkier, Patrick Descombes, Serge Lichtsteiner, Fabienne Fleury-Olela, Nigel D. F. Grindley, Philippe Fonjallaz, Jérôme Wuarin, Dale Talbot and Daniel J. Lavery and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Genes & Development and The EMBO Journal.
